Output 0fb88f52a8333d96c5fa279ad6d0ebc3fa5bb21b64aa84a239e4cc1fe201773b:0

value
2500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3d784ae7914ee88563f71ac44c6fefc92c87a3f OP_EQUALVERIFY OP_CHECKSIG
address
DRup7H2HvhFi1nCqGQyoNtArHpiLbwSpz6
transaction
0fb88f52a8333d96c5fa279ad6d0ebc3fa5bb21b64aa84a239e4cc1fe201773b